Samaritan Health Services a non-profit integrated health care delivery system, is seeking a full-time Vascular Surgeon to join our team in Corvallis, OR. Based at Good Samaritan Regional Medical Center, a level 2 trauma center, Samaritan Vascular Surgery provides consultation and care of diseases affecting the arteries and veins, including diagnostic testing, vascular medicine, surgery, and endovascular interventions. Good Samaritan Regional Medical Center is a 188-bed medical facility located in Corvallis, Oregon, United States.

The first open heart surgery in Corvallis was performed in 1996 at Good Samaritan Regional Medical Center. Since then, the Samaritan Heart & Vascular Institute has become a recognized leader in heart and vascular care for quality, patient satisfaction, and results.

Our award-winning health system provides exceptional primary care and a range of specialty services throughout the mid-Willamette Valley and Central Oregon coast. The network serves approximately 300,000 residents in Linn, Benton, Lincoln, and portions of Polk and Marion counties.
